Why Storage Matters in the Cloud
Cloud services thrive on agility, performance, and scalability. However, storage can either empower or cripple those ambitions. Key challenges faced by cloud architects include:
- High concurrent access from users and applications
- Low-latency demands for real-time services
- Scalability to handle fluctuating workloads
- Data resilience and failover mechanisms
- Tenant isolation and consistent performance across VMs or containers
To meet these demands, cloud pbx platforms require high-performance, reliable, and scalable storage—attributes that traditional HDDs can’t consistently deliver.
How Server SSDs Strengthen Cloud Deployments
✅ Low Latency for Real-Time Applications
SSDs provide microsecond-level latency, which is critical for applications that require real-time data processing—such as payment gateways, recommendation engines, or live collaboration tools. This low latency ensures users experience minimal delays regardless of geographic location.
✅ High IOPS to Support Multi-Tenant Workloads
Cloud environments often host thousands of concurrent operations across containers and VMs. SSDs deliver high Input/Output Operations Per Second (IOPS), enabling consistent and fast responses for diverse workloads—whether it’s API calls, database queries, or VM startups.
✅ Elastic Performance Under Load
Unlike HDDs, SSDs don’t suffer from performance degradation as workloads scale. In burstable and elastic environments, enterprise SSDs maintain high throughput, ensuring that customer experiences remain consistent even during peak traffic.
✅ Efficient Snapshots and Cloning
SSDs dramatically reduce the time required for snapshotting, cloning, and VM provisioning, making them ideal for DevOps workflows and dynamic environments where services are constantly being created or destroyed.
✅ Durability and Endurance
In write-intensive applications—such as logging, analytics, or microservices with frequent writes—SSDs built for enterprise workloads offer high DWPD (Drive Writes Per Day) ratings and power-loss protection, ensuring data integrity and long-term endurance.
Public, Private, and Hybrid Clouds: Where SSDs Fit
📌 Public Cloud (IaaS, PaaS, SaaS)
Public cloud providers rely on SSD-backed storage for offerings like block storage (e.g., Amazon EBS), serverless platforms, and managed databases. SSDs ensure that resources are available on-demand and deliver the performance needed by diverse customers.
📌 Private Cloud
Organizations deploying OpenStack, VMware, or Hyper-V environments internally benefit from SSDs by reducing latency for applications while maintaining control over infrastructure. SSDs in private clouds help meet compliance, data sovereignty, and security requirements without compromising speed.
📌 Hybrid and Multi-Cloud
SSDs are ideal for cross-cloud storage replication, failover, and data migration scenarios where performance consistency is key. Whether syncing from on-prem to AWS or running backup clusters in Azure, SSDs ensure that latency remains low and availability remains high.

SSDs and Networking: Why NICs Still Matter
To unlock the full power of SSDs in cloud deployments, your networking infrastructure must also deliver top-tier performance.
✅ High-Bandwidth NICs
SSDs can saturate a 10GbE or even 25GbE network interface. For cloud nodes exchanging large volumes of data, Server Network Cards must match the speed of your storage.
✅ SR-IOV and Virtualization Support
NICs that support SR-IOV, VXLAN, and other advanced features enable better virtualization and multi-tenant network isolation, ensuring fast and secure data exchange within the cloud.
✅ Redundancy and Failover
Redundant NICs ensure that storage traffic doesn’t break during hardware failures—an essential feature for high-availability cloud platforms.
